Welsbach Technology Metals Acquisition Corp. is a special purpose acquisition company (SPAC) focused on identifying and merging with companies in the technology metals sector, particularly those involved in the production and processing of critical minerals. Its competitive position is driven by the increasing demand for technology metals, which are essential for electric vehicles and renewable energy technologies.
WTMAU primarily generates revenue through the successful acquisition and merger of target companies in the technology metals space. The firm benefits from a favorable regulatory environment and a growing market for technology metals, which enhances its pricing power.
